As the world transitions to more sustainable energy solutions, more reliable communication between devices is necessary. Zigbee® is redefining how devices communicate within Internet of Things (IoT)-enabled energy systems and smart grids. Its low-power, reliable mesh networking lays a foundation for smarter and more connected energy infrastructures. In this week's New Tech Tuesdays, we look at how the Zigbee protocol is enhancing smart energy systems and shaping tomorrow’s energy management.

How Zigbee Impacts Energy Management

Zigbee is a low-power wireless communication protocol designed for efficient and reliable connections. Zigbee 3.0 integrates devices like smart meters and home energy monitors under a unified standard. This interoperability allows for communication between energy systems and IoT devices, simplifying integration and improving energy efficiency.[1]

IoT energy systems are tasked with managing many devices simultaneously, and in the face of this challenge, Zigbee enables real-time monitoring in smart meters, which helps utilities balance supply and demand while helping consumers optimize usage.[2] In a smart grid, Zigbee’s mesh networking ensures uninterrupted communication, even in demanding conditions, making it useful for reliable energy delivery.

Smart Grids and Renewable Energy Integration

Zigbee has a greater role in smart grids beyond connectivity. In this setting, it’s the foundation for scalable, sustainable solutions. By enabling distributed systems to communicate effectively, Zigbee supports renewable energy sources like solar and wind to ensure efficient energy distribution.

In more urban environments, Zigbee can power smart street lighting systems, which reduce energy waste through methods like adapting to brightness levels based on real-time conditions. Zigbee even reaches into the electric vehicle (EV) sector, managing charging networks and preventing grid overloads during peak hours (Figure 1).

While these applications improve efficiency, they also reduce costs and environmental impact, which is driving Zigbee’s role as a key player in sustainable urban development.[3]

Figure 1: EV charging stations communicating via Zigbee to optimize energy distribution during peak demand. (Source: InfiniteFlow/stock.adobe.com)

Future Implications for IoT and Energy Systems

As IoT adoption continues to grow, Zigbee’s capabilities become even more critical in creating the seamless device communication required. Integration with Matter—a universal IoT standard—will enhance Zigbee’s interoperability across diverse devices and platforms like smart homes, energy meters, and Industrial IoT (IIoT) settings.

Future advancements may include AI-driven energy management systems using Zigbee to predict consumption patterns or blockchain-secured transactions for peer-to-peer energy trading. This could change energy systems by making them smarter, more efficient, and more secure.

This week’s New Tech Tuesdays features the Panasonic Industrial Devices PAN9019 and PAN9019A Wi-Fi® 6 and Bluetooth® 5.4 modules based on an NXP IW611 (PAN9019) or IW612 (PAN9019A) chip. The PAN9019A variant includes an 802.15.4 radio, enabling the use of Zigbee and other low-rate wireless personal area networks (LR-WPANs). Offering exceptional connectivity for high data rates, the energy-efficient transceiver modules are ideal for use in IIoT, gateway, and smart home applications.
